To provide a backup device for an air compressor control device of a low failure rate and a high reliability at the minimum cost.
A backup circuit 21 composed only to conduct main control necessary for operation of an air compressor is connected in parallel to a CPU 20, and when the CPU has abnormality, output of the CPU is selected to the output of the backup circuit 21 by a selector means 23. Comparing with the case using a CPU for the backup circuit 21, the number of parts can be reduced, and improvement of reliability and reduction of cost can be achieved. In addition, by providing an abnormality detection means 22 separately provided from the CPU to actuate the selector means 23 by detecting abnormality in the CPU, the CPU can be securely changed into the backup circuit 21 even when the CPU 20 runs away to be incapable of accepting an interruption signal, thereby countermeasures for the failure of the CPU become complete.
